Deciding On a Safe Location



When selecting a spot for your glamping outdoor tents, focus on level ground devoid of rocks and debris to make sure a secure configuration. This step is important to stop any possible hazards throughout your exterior stay. Before settling on a location, take a minute to scan the area for any sharp objects or irregular surface that can posture a threat to the security of your outdoor tents. By choosing a level surface area, you not just make sure a comfy resting setup yet additionally minimize the threat of crashes such as tripping or the tent breaking down.

Furthermore, search for a spot that uses all-natural security from elements like solid winds or prospective flooding. Positioning your camping tent near a natural windbreak, such as a line of trees or a hill, can shield it from gusts and enhance your general outdoor camping experience.

In addition, stay clear of establishing your tent at the bottom of hills or inclines to avoid water build-up in case of rain. Prioritizing a risk-free and ideal area for your glamping outdoor tents establishes the stage for a secure and satisfying exterior experience.

Setting Up Secure Anchoring



Ensure your glamping camping tent is firmly anchored to the ground to stop it from shifting or falling down throughout your exterior stay. Start by selecting suitable anchoring options based on the terrain where you'll be setting up your outdoor tents.

If you're camping in a sandy area, take into consideration utilizing sandbags or stakes especially made for loosened soil. For rocky surface, go with durable risks that can stand up to tougher ground. When you have actually chosen the ideal anchoring tools, drive them right into the ground at a 45-degree angle away from the outdoor tents.

Make sure to place them at all corners and along the sides of the outdoor tents to disperse the stress evenly. Implementing Wild Animals Precaution



To protect on your own and your glamping experience, take precautions to implement wildlife safety measures in the location where you'll be staying. Prior to setting up your glamping tent, acquaint on your own with the local wild animals varieties that might pose a threat.



Maintain supermarket firmly in animal-proof containers and dispose of garbage effectively to stay clear of bring in unwanted wild animals. When discovering the environments, make noise to alert pets of your existence and stay clear of unusual them. It's important to regard wildlife by observing from a secure range and never ever approaching or feeding them.

Consider bringing bear spray or other deterrents suggested for the area you're checking out. Learn how to use these devices successfully in case of an encounter. If you identify wild animals near your outdoor tents, continue to be calm, and do not run. Pull back gradually and give the animal space to relocate away.
